Orange County’s first modern streetcar system.

The OC Streetcar travels a 4.15-mile route through the heart of Santa Ana and Garden Grove, connecting key destinations such as Downtown Santa Ana, Santa Ana College, and the Santa Ana Regional Transportation Center.

Connecting to OC Streetcar is Easy

The Santa Ana Regional Transportation Center makes it easy to connect with OC Bus, Metrolink, Amtrak Pacific Surfliner, and regional and international bus services — seamlessly linking riders to neighborhoods across Orange County and destinations beyond the border.

Connect streetcar photo

From the Santa Ana Regional Transportation Center, travelers can easily continue south to Mexico with intercity bus connections operated by FlixBus, Greyhound, Futuranet, and Limousine Express, offering direct service to destinations including Tijuana.

Tap In or Pay Onsite

Riding the OC Streetcar is easy and flexible. Tap your Wave card or app for quick, contactless payment, or use ticket vending machines at every stop to pay with cash or card. Your fare works across both OC Streetcar and OC Bus, making transfers simple and seamless. View all ways to pay

Hours of Operation

OC Streetcar keeps your day — and night — moving. With frequent service from early morning to late evening, OC Streetcar makes it easy to get where you need to go — from your morning commute to work or class, to an evening dinner downtown, or a late‑night ride home after a concert or event.

Monday–Thursday 6:00AM – 11:00PM
Friday – Saturday 6:00AM – 1:00AM
Sunday & Holidays 7:00AM – 10:00PM

Streetcars will arrive every 10 minutes during weekday peak hours and every 15 minutes in the evenings and on weekends.
